Output 8f76f4b4567ef7b68496a5138458d15dfcd3d0dd64206539b111af64c975950e:1

value
13348000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ea46518d00d9e6a53dadca870ef8213d879088c OP_EQUAL
address
3QuSVdLNavh5scgJd9Leacz8tuXZR3wNUE
transaction
8f76f4b4567ef7b68496a5138458d15dfcd3d0dd64206539b111af64c975950e
spent
true